Merritt Island Teens Charged with Vehicle Burglary

Published on

A teen male and female of Merritt Island were charged with vehicle burglary Saturday evening, January 21, at about 10:00 P.M.

Cocoa Beach Police responded to the 4000 block of Ocean Beach Blvd regarding suspicious persons in the parking area of a condominium complex, and determined a couple of vehicles had been entered nearby at the Sea Oats Condos, 4570 Ocean Beach Blvd.

Officers Matt Lafleur and Robert Hill located the teens who matched the description given by a complainant. Further investigation, as well as a positive identification by a witness, led to the teens being charged with burglary.

The investigation is ongoing. Anyone with information pertinent to these cases is asked to contact the Cocoa Beach Police Department at 321-868-3251.
